2-BROMO-6-FLUOROBENZOYL CHLORIDE

Base Information Edit
  • Chemical Name:2-BROMO-6-FLUOROBENZOYL CHLORIDE
  • CAS No.:1020718-20-0
  • Molecular Formula:C7H3BrClFO
  • Molecular Weight:237.456
  • Hs Code.:2916399090
  • Mol file:1020718-20-0.mol

Chemical Property of 2-BROMO-6-FLUOROBENZOYL CHLORIDE Edit
Chemical Property:
  • Boiling Point:235.9 °C at 760 mmHg 
  • Flash Point:96.5 °C 
  • PSA:17.07000 
  • Density:1.742 g/cm3 
  • LogP:2.96720 
  • Storage Temp.:under inert gas (nitrogen or Argon) at 2-8°C
